Glass pool fencing frameless vs semi frameless

You have a beautiful Brisbane house with a pool and you need to comply with the new government pool fencing regulations. You have decided to update your pool fence with a modern looking glass frameless pool fence. However you have many doubts and questions.
Should i choose semi frameless instead of frameless?
Can i do it myself and buy everything from Bunnings warehouse?
Who is the cheapest brisbane glass supplier and fitter?
Who is the quickest and reliable installer?
Should i really worry about buying Chinese made glass panels?
Or
Should i buy more expensive Australian made glass panels?
All these or just some questions may be of importance to you with your pool fence project. Nonetheless it is something that does need answering and a little investigation here will try to help answer them.
Choosing between frameless and semi frameless glass pool fencing panels is purely a personal choice based on budget and aesthetic needs. My own personal opinion is frameless glass as it is clean and tidy and offers the best value to your house in the longer run in with regards to contemporary design.
You can do everything yourself and buy the supplies from places like Bunnings warehouse and save a lot of money. The downside is that if you do not often finish projects to completion than you can run the risk of eventually having to pay someone to fix your mess. The other possible risk is buying imported glass instead of Australian made glass panels.
Finding a cheap brisbane glass pool fence fitter can be difficult but if you do shop around you can find a value for money quote.
Usually glass pool installers are found with glass pool fencing sellers so if you need only an installer than your best option is to enquire with a supplier.
There are a lot of imported Chinese glass pool fencing panels in Brisbane and are being sold to knowing and unknowing customers. Should you buy the cheaper Chinese glass or not? Well this is also a personal decision and factors such as budget, safety, quality and value for money must all be weighed upon and decided. The strength and thickness of the glass are the most important, so ensuring you are comparing apples with apples so to speak is the first step. Then taking into account the quality control of the product made there compared to the stricter controls of glass made in Australia. In my opinion if you are going to invest a lot of money then you may as well invest a little bit more and get a high quality product which would last a lot longer than the cheaper Chinese product.
